“Integrated Pest Management: A Sustainable Solution for Pests in Agriculture”

Integrated Pest Management (IPM) is a sustainable approach to managing pests in agriculture that aims to minimize the use of chemical pesticides and instead focuses on ecological methods. By utilizing a combination of techniques, IPM helps farmers maintain healthy crops while reducing environmental impact.
1. Identify and Monitor: The first step in IPM is to accurately identify the pest problem and monitor its population levels. This involves regular scouting of fields or gardens to detect any signs of infestation. Farmers can use traps, sticky cards, or visual inspections to determine the presence and severity of pests.
2. Set Action Thresholds: Once pests are detected, it’s important for farmers to establish action thresholds – the point at which intervention becomes necessary. This threshold depends on factors such as crop value, pest species, and potential economic losses. Setting action thresholds ensures that treatments are only applied when needed.
3. Prevention: Implementing preventive measures is crucial in IPM strategies. This includes promoting biodiversity by planting diverse crops or creating habitat for beneficial insects, birds, or bats that naturally control pests. Additionally, practicing good sanitation by removing crop residues or weed management can help reduce pest populations.
4. Biological Control: Using natural enemies of pests as biological controls is an effective strategy in IPM systems. Beneficial insects like ladybugs and lacewings feed on aphids while parasitic wasps lay eggs inside insect hosts to control their populations naturally.
5. Cultural Controls: Cultural practices involve modifying farming techniques to discourage pests from thriving or spreading diseases among crops. These practices include crop rotation, intercropping (growing different crops together), adjusting irrigation schedules, pruning infected plant parts promptly, and selecting pest-resistant varieties.
6.Chemical Controls as Last Resort: When all previous steps fail to manage pest populations adequately, targeted pesticide applications may be necessary but should always be used judiciously with proper consideration for safety precautions and environmental impacts.
